Blank device manager-Win 7
Running Windows 7 x64 and seem to have lost the details in Device Manager.Went I open DM there is nothing there.Have looked on Google for ideas but none of them seem to work,cannot find anything that would help on Microsoft Help site.Dont really want to do a reinstall and have to reload all progs and updates.
Any help appreciated.Thanks

Two things to try, run SFC (System Files Checker):
http://www.sevenforums.com/tutorials/1538-sfc-scannow-command-system-file-checker.html
Do a repair install:
http://www.sevenforums.com/tutorials/3413-repair-install.html
Try SFC 1st, as that should do it, if not the repair install is the next choice. A Guy
